json字符串获取value

在前端开发中,我们经常会遇到需要将json字符串转换成set的情况。set是一种集合数据类型,它可以存储多个不重复的值。下面介绍一种简单易用的方法,实现json字符串转set。

function jsonToSet(jsonStr) {
  // 把json字符串转成数组
  let arr = JSON.parse(jsonStr);
  // 创建set
  let set = new Set(arr);
  return set;
}

json字符串转set

以上代码中,我们首先将json字符串解析为数组,然后再用数组创建set。这样,就可以把json字符串中的数据转换成一个set,且其中不会有重复的元素。

下面演示一个简单的例子:

let jsonStr = '["apple","banana","apple","orange"]';
let mySet = jsonToSet(jsonStr);
console.log(mySet); // Set { "apple","orange" }

通过上面的代码,我们可以看到,jsonToset函数成功地将json字符串中的数据转换成了set,并去掉了重复的元素。

综上所述,将json字符串转换成set,可以通过将json字符串解析为数组,再用数组来创建set的方式实现。这是一种简单易用的方法,适用于大部分场景。

相关文章

AJAX是一种基于JavaScript和XML的技术,能够使网页实现异步交...
在网页开发中,我们常常需要通过Ajax从后端获取数据并在页面...
在前端开发中,经常需要循环JSON对象数组进行数据操作。使用...
AJAX(Asynchronous JavaScript and XML)是一种用于创建 We...
AJAX技术被广泛应用于现代Web开发,它可以在无需重新加载页面...
Ajax是一种通过JavaScript和HTTP请求交互的技术,可以实现无...